    Afghan Ceasefire at Risk as Istanbul Peace Talks Collapse

    Intense peace talks between Pakistan and Afghanistan in Istanbul have stalled, raising concerns for the ongoing ceasefire. After three days of discussions, a deadlock has been declared, with disagreements over security assurances preventing any forward movement. Pakistan is pressing Kabul for verifiable guarantees that its territory will not be used as a launchpad for attacks against Pakistan. Turkey’s mediation efforts have so far failed to bridge the gap, leaving the future of the peace process uncertain.
